1996 Mazda Protege LX review from North America
"I've had the car 12 years, not bad for a cheap car"
What things have gone wrong with the car?
Although we haven't had many problems with this car, the overall performance isn't what it should be.
When we are going over hills, the car bogs down and really strains to get over the hills no matter what gear it is in.
General comments?
Over the past two years, we have really developed brake problems.
We have replaced the pads often, but still would have some gosh awful noises coming from the brakes (as if parts were grinding).
The dealer told us it's just the type of pad and that nothing is wrong with the brakes.
Now we have a bad whistling sound and the dealer has diagnosed it as the brake booster.
Problem - can't get the part anywhere, not even at the dealer. They are telling me the part is about $400 and it is going to take time to get it from Japan. Gee - thanks Mazda!
